The debate over design for testability (DFT) has raged for many, many years. I believe that´s because there have been separate camps within companies that don´t consider the overall impact of their design decisions on the ultimate future of their jobs. When an organization operates in the fully concurrent engineering mode, the customer becomes the real boss, and everyone´s common goal must be in delighting that customer. There are always trade-offs between conflicting requirements, of course. Creating a product in the face of these many conflicting trade-offs is what real engineering is all about
